Default NX 300h LED lights

I believe the NX 300h comes with LED lights.
As an option you can get the Premium Triple-Beam LED headlamps for an additional 1160.00 .

Does anyone know exactly what the difference is between these LED lights warranting the 1160.00 in extra cost ?

I can't help but wonder about all the additional LED features you get for 1160.00 . It seems like an awful lot of money for headlights !

I wonder if it's worth the extra cost?

The dealers are getting confused on these. The LED DRL's are included but the 3-light LED headlights are an extra $1,160 even on the 300h's equipped with the luxury package. One sales rep tried to tell me that the luxury package LED headlights came as part of the luxury package price and looked like the L-style that comes on the RCFs but he could not find any documentation supporting that claim. As long as you have that individual $1,160 line item, you should be good!

I am 99% sure my data is correct here. In the two pictures above the TOP picture is an F-Sport with optional 3-LED Beam lights. The BOTTOM picture is a standard 200T with standard LED + Projector high beams. The DRLs are different on the two. Top F-Sport DRLs. Bottom is Standard 200T DRLs. I have an F-Sport with standard LED + Projector hi beams and I have the DRLs of the top picture. The F-Sport package includes "Premium LED Daytime Running Lights" on my window sticker.

Originally Posted by ecr527
If you don't get the optional LED headlights, does it at least come with HID's? It's funny how LED headlights come standard on all new Corollas, yet is a $1000+ option here.
If you don't get the triple LEDs, the base headlamp is still a round LED. The high beams are halogen though.
